AA Army Cooperating with Chin Brotherhood Alliance Offensive to Capture Matupi Town in Chin State

The Arakha Army (AA) is aiding the Chin Brotherhood Alliance which commenced an operation to capture Matupi town, in Chin State on June 9th, according to a source speaking to Narinjara News

“The AA is helping to capture Matupi town. Once the Chin resistance forces secure the tactical operation commands, they will manage the operational mechanisms”, the AA source said. Matupi is linked to Paletwa town, currently under AA’s control.

On June 13, the Chin Brotherhood Alliance announced the start of Operation Chin Brotherhood (Operation CB), which commenced on June 9 to capture Matupi town, supported by allied forces such as the Yaw Army.

.Matupi Police Station and General Administration Office have already been fully seized by the Chin Brotherhood Alliance and its allies. The resistance forces are also advancing their offensive against the 304th Light Infantry Battalion.

As the battle for Matupi intensifies, local reports indicate that Junta forces are deploying nearly constant airstrikes to counter the resistance's offensives.
